Standout Feature

Zero monthly fees with a donor-powered tipping model that maximizes nonprofit funds

Givebutter is an all-in-one fundraising and donor management platform tailored for nonprofits, with robust event planning tools including ticketing, registration, auctions, raffles, and virtual events. It combines event management with CRM, email marketing, and peer-to-peer fundraising in a single dashboard, enabling seamless donor engagement and revenue tracking. Nonprofits benefit from customizable event pages, live streaming integration, and mobile apps for both organizers and attendees.

Pros

  • Free platform with no monthly fees, funded by optional donor tips
  • Comprehensive event tools including auctions, ticketing, and live streaming integrated with fundraising
  • Intuitive drag-and-drop interface and mobile app for easy setup and management

Cons

  • Relies on donor tipping or 2.95% platform fee which may not suit all budgets
  • Advanced reporting and analytics limited compared to enterprise tools
  • Customization options can feel restrictive for highly branded large-scale events

Best For

Small to mid-sized nonprofits seeking an affordable, user-friendly platform for integrated event planning and fundraising.

Pricing

Free platform; enable donor tips (average 5.4%) or pay 2.95% + $0.30 per transaction platform fee, plus standard 2.9% + $0.30 credit card processing.

Standout Feature

Non-profit program with waived service fees on free events and integrated donation ticketing for effortless fundraising

Eventbrite is a leading event ticketing and management platform that enables users to create, promote, and manage events of all sizes, with strong capabilities for registration, payments, and attendee tracking. For non-profits, it offers discounted fees, free listings for no-cost events, and integrations with CRM and fundraising tools like Donorbox or Salesforce. It excels in handling fundraisers, galas, workshops, and community gatherings, providing real-time reporting and mobile check-in to streamline operations.

Pros

  • User-friendly interface with drag-and-drop event creation
  • Powerful marketing tools including email campaigns and social promotion
  • Non-profit discounts and seamless donation collection at checkout

Cons

  • Transaction fees on paid tickets can reduce net proceeds
  • Limited built-in tools for complex event planning like budgeting or vendor management
  • Customer support response times can be inconsistent for free-tier users

Best For

Non-profits organizing ticketed fundraisers, community events, or workshops that prioritize easy registration, promotion, and attendee management over advanced planning features.

Pricing

Free for free events with no service fees; paid events have discounted non-profit rates of ~2.5% + $0.99 per ticket; optional Pro plan at $19/month per organizer for advanced features.

Standout Feature

Automatic syncing of event registrations and donations to donor records for personalized stewardship

Bloomerang is a donor management CRM platform with built-in event management tools tailored for nonprofits, allowing users to create event pages, handle registrations, process payments, and track attendee engagement. It excels in linking event data directly to donor profiles for better fundraising outcomes and relationship building. While not a standalone event planning powerhouse, its seamless integration makes it suitable for smaller-scale nonprofit events focused on donor cultivation.

Pros

  • Seamless integration of event data with donor CRM for automated profile enrichment and follow-up
  • User-friendly interface ideal for non-technical nonprofit staff
  • Cost-effective with no additional per-event fees

Cons

  • Limited advanced features for large-scale or complex events like multi-day conferences
  • Customization options for event pages and branding are somewhat basic
  • Reporting is donor-focused rather than deeply event-centric

Best For

Small to mid-sized nonprofits planning fundraising galas, workshops, or community events that tie directly into donor engagement.

Pricing

Subscription starts at $119/month (billed annually) for up to 500 contacts, scaling to $689/month for 25,000+; includes unlimited events and integrations.

Standout Feature

Self-service mobile bidding app that allows guests to bid from their phones without check-in lines

OneCause is a specialized fundraising platform tailored for nonprofits, focusing on auction management, mobile bidding, and event technology to enhance gala and live auction experiences. It provides tools for virtual/hybrid events, donor engagement, real-time reporting, and seamless payment processing. Ideal for streamlining bidder participation and maximizing donations during nonprofit events.

Pros

  • Powerful mobile bidding app increases bidder engagement and revenue
  • Comprehensive auction tools with real-time analytics and donor tracking
  • Supports hybrid/virtual events with integrated payment processing

Cons

  • Pricing can be expensive for smaller nonprofits or infrequent events
  • Limited features for non-auction event planning like scheduling or AV management
  • Customer support response times can vary

Best For

Mid-to-large nonprofits hosting frequent auction-based fundraising galas who prioritize mobile bidder engagement.

Pricing

Custom pricing per event (starting around $4,000-$10,000 based on size) or annual subscriptions from $2,000/month; free demo available.
